Cloud Computing - Is it ready for the Enterprise?
Monday October 13, 2008 from 6:00pm - 9:00pm
SAP Labs
Building D, 3410 Hillview Avenue
Palo Alto, California 94304 Get Directions
Cloud computing is all the rage. Companies like Salesforce.com and Amazon Web Services are attracting thousands of customers, not to mention scores of headlines, with their online services. But business executives remain wary of this new trend. They worry whether cloud providers will be able to offer the security, reliability, and customizability they require to successfully run their companies. Will cloud computing move into the business mainstream, or will it remain on the periphery of the enterprise? That's the question we'll examine in this exciting and timely discussion.

Kicking off with a brief presentation by Nicholas Carr, author of "The Big Switch: Rewiring the World, from Edison to Google", a panel of IT providers and users will debate the future of the cloud in the enterprise.

Moderator:
Manoj Parameswaran, Professor, Santa Clara University

Keynote:
Nick Carr, former executive editor of the Harvard Business Review

Panel:
Dr. Stephen Herrod, Chief Technology Officer, VMWare
Dr. Gregory O. Smith, VP Technical Deal Solution Design, T-Systems
Sanjog Gad, SVP Advanced Technology, SAP Labs
Kendall Collins, SVP of Force.com marketing at salesforce.com
